Welcome to Graduate Studies at Carleton University.
Carleton is a university
of approximately 18,000 students, of whom 2,500 are registered in graduate
programs. The University offers about 50 programs at the master's level
and 23 at the doctoral level.
Founded in 1942, Carleton has the good fortune to be located in Ottawa,
Canada's national capital, which is one of the most beautiful cities in
North America, with outstanding cultural and recreational facilities.
Carleton has four teaching faculties: Arts and Social Sciences, Engineering
and Design, Public Affairs and Management, and Science. All of them offer
master's and doctoral programs, many of national, some of international
prominence.
